Sophisticated Leak Detection Technologies

The contemporary quest for reliable infrastructure upkeep has spurred remarkable advancements in leak discovery technologies. Beyond traditional methods, groundbreaking approaches are now utilized, including acoustic mapping which locates tiny breaches in pipes without disruptive excavation. In addition, ground-penetrating radar provides a unobtrusive way to examine buried assets, detecting anomalies characteristic of leaks. Increasingly, technologies leveraging aerial imagery, coupled with intricate algorithms, are used for extensive loss assessments, assisting to reduced water waste and optimized resource allocation.

Sophisticated Pipeline Leak Locating

Maintaining the operational efficiency of critical pipeline infrastructure requires thorough failure detection methods. Traditionally, pipeline leak detection relied on general monitoring, often missing small, localized breaches. However, advancements in technology are now enabling accurate leak more info detection, utilizing techniques like sound-based mapping, fluid chromatography, and advanced data analytics. This specific approach minimizes outages, reduces ecological impact, and significantly lowers restoration costs compared to reactive actions. Furthermore, these new solutions allow for the discovery of early-stage leaks, preventing potentially catastrophic failures and ensuring continuous resource transportation.

Smart Water Monitoring Solutions

Rising water costs and the growing urgency for ecological responsibility are driving demand for intelligent leak detection solutions across both residential and commercial settings. These platforms utilize several sensors and connected networking to detect potential water loss early, often before they cause significant damage or escalate into costly repairs. Homeowners can benefit from reduced utility bills and preventative maintenance, while businesses can minimize wastage, comply with compliance requirements, and protect their infrastructure. Compatibility with existing automated ecosystems is also becoming increasingly common, allowing for centralized control and automation, further enhancing the performance of these innovative solutions.
